First Solar Issues 2022 Sustainability Report Showcasing Continued Progress on Environmental, Social, and Governance Metrics
26 Julho 2022 - 9:00AM
First Solar, Inc. (Nasdaq: FSLR) today announced that it has issued
its 2022 Sustainability Report highlighting its continued,
industry-leading environmental, social, and governance (ESG)
progress. The only US-headquartered company among the world’s ten
largest solar manufacturers, First Solar’s responsibly produced
photovoltaic (PV) solar modules have the lowest carbon and water
footprint and fastest energy payback time of any commercially
available PV technology today.

Highlights in First Solar’s 2022 Sustainability
Report include:
- A 13% year-on-year reduction in
greenhouse gas emissions intensity. The company remains on track to
achieve its science-based target of reducing its absolute scope 1
and scope 2 greenhouse gas emissions, from a 2008 baseline, by 34%
by 2028 and net-zero emissions by 2050 in line with limiting global
temperatures to 1.5 degrees Celsius.
- An 8% year-on-year reduction in
manufacturing energy intensity and a cumulative reduction in
manufacturing energy intensity per watt by 65% since 2009. First
Solar’s manufacturing energy intensity includes all processes, from
the beginning of its manufacturing process to finished module. The
company set a target to improve global energy efficiency per watt
produced by 74% by 2028, from a 2009 baseline.
- A 32% year-on-year reduction in
manufacturing water intensity and a 78% reduction since 2009. Water
recycling initiatives saved more than 268 million liters of water
in 2021. After surpassing a previous water intensity target seven
years early, First Solar set a new target of an 87% reduction in
water intensity per watt compared to its 2009 baseline.
- An 8% year-on-year reduction in
manufacturing waste intensity and a 55% reduction since 2012.
- A 4% increase in women in
management positions compared to 2020. First Solar’s Board of
Directors is 33% diverse and the company was recognized as a “3+
company” by 50/50 Women on Boards for having at least three women
serve on its Board.
Earlier this year, First Solar announced that
its 2.7 gigawatt (GW)DC vertically integrated manufacturing complex
in Ohio has achieved Platinum status in the Responsible Business
Alliance’s (RBA) Validated Audit Process (VAP), providing further
validation to customers that they are working with a responsible
partner. Platinum is the highest possible rating awarded on
completion of a full VAP, which is considered the leading standard
for onsite compliance verification and effective, shareable social
and environmental audits across industries.
First Solar’s Northwest Ohio footprint is the
Western Hemisphere’s largest solar manufacturing complex. The
company is investing $680 million in building a third factory that
will expand the complex by an annual capacity of 3.3 GW. The new
facility is expected to be commissioned in the first half of 2023
and when fully operational will scale the company’s Ohio footprint
to a total annual capacity of 6 GW, which is believed to make it
the largest fully vertically integrated solar manufacturing complex
outside of China.
In addition to its Ohio manufacturing
facilities, First Solar also operates factories in Vietnam and
Malaysia, and is building a new 3.3 GW factory in India that is
expected to be commissioned in the second half of 2023. With First
Solar’s expansion in the United States and India and optimization
of its existing fleet, the company anticipates that its nameplate
manufacturing capacity will double to 16 GW in 2024.

About First Solar, Inc.First
Solar is a leading American solar technology company and global
provider of responsibly produced eco-efficient solar modules
advancing the fight against climate change. Developed at R&D
labs in California and Ohio, the company’s advanced thin film
photovoltaic (PV) modules represent the next generation of solar
technologies, providing a competitive, high-performance,
lower-carbon alternative to conventional crystalline silicon PV
panels. From raw material sourcing and manufacturing through
end-of-life module recycling, First Solar’s approach to technology
embodies sustainability and a responsibility towards people and the
planet. For more information, please visit www.firstsolar.com.
